
There was double medal delight for Manx athlete Harriet Pryke yesterday.
Competing for Brunel University at the indoor British Universities Championship in Sheffield, she struck gold as part of the 4x200m relay team, having earlier picked up a bronze in the 400m.
She'd qualified for the final of the 400m fourth fastest and another good showing meant she only missed out on gold by three-tenths of a second, finishing in 56.18.
